Prepare Some Healthy Meals

It’s no secret that eating well can fuel our body and impact our physical and emotional well-being. Having some ready to go meals already prepared will be a lifesaver. You can’t make these too far in advance, but this is a last-minute task worth doing. Your body and your sanity will thank you!
